Leadership Review Briefing — Project Kestrel

Target: Moorfield Analytics, a 40-person data tooling firm based in Averlyn. Strategic fit: closes our pipeline-monitoring gap. Indicative valuation range agreed internally; diligence window is six weeks. Competing bidder rumored but unconfirmed. Department heads should prepare integration impact estimates by Monday. The following note frames what we are actually prepared to pay.

board note of yagug-taweg: Only 34 of the 546 pilot accounts renewed Norael, so a churn review is set for April 24. Zorvanox Freight is in early talks to buy Oliwynox Works for about $200.7 million.

A quick note for contractors visiting Bramleigh Works: if your job requires one of our pool cars, the keys live in the grey cabinet by the loading bay, not at reception like the old site. Grab the logbook on top, jot down your name, the vehicle, and your expected return time — yes, every time, even for a ten-minute run to the depot. Fuel cards are in the glovebox. The cabinet itself stays locked, so to open it you'll need the access code below.

badge for hahog-kajop: bdg-OOCJJ-0

For the board: the annual renewal of our combined liability and property cover with Thornegate Mutual is due at quarter end. Premiums are quoted up 11%, reflecting the Dalewick warehouse claim last year. Broker advice from Ferris & Lowe suggests splitting property cover to a second carrier could offset most of the increase. Risk committee recommends accepting the split-carrier structure, subject to policy wording review. A decision is requested at the review session. The confidential note on associated business plans appears below.

internal memo for kafof-tadup: Headcount on the Juleth team goes from 44 to 91 by the end of May. Gross margin on Juleth came in at 20 percent against a plan of 64 percent.